Class: ReadMessagesResponse

aws-greengrass-core-sdk.StreamManager~ReadMessagesResponse(requestId, messages, status, errorMessage)

Internal Only.

Constructor

new ReadMessagesResponse(requestId, messages, status, errorMessage)

Parameters:
Name Type Default Description
requestId String null
messages Array.<aws-greengrass-core-sdk.StreamManager.Message> null
status aws-greengrass-core-sdk.StreamManager.ResponseStatusCode null
errorMessage String null
Source:

Members

errorMessage

Source:

errorMessage

Source:

messages

Source:

messages

Source:

requestId

Source:

requestId

Source:

status

Source:

status

Source:

Methods

withErrorMessage(value) → {aws-greengrass-core-sdk.StreamManager.ReadMessagesResponse}

Parameters:
Name Type Description
value String
Source:
Returns:
Type
aws-greengrass-core-sdk.StreamManager.ReadMessagesResponse

withMessages(value) → {aws-greengrass-core-sdk.StreamManager.ReadMessagesResponse}

Parameters:
Name Type Description
value Array.<aws-greengrass-core-sdk.StreamManager.Message>
Source:
Returns:
Type
aws-greengrass-core-sdk.StreamManager.ReadMessagesResponse

withRequestId(value) → {aws-greengrass-core-sdk.StreamManager.ReadMessagesResponse}

Parameters:
Name Type Description
value String
Source:
Returns:
Type
aws-greengrass-core-sdk.StreamManager.ReadMessagesResponse

withStatus(value) → {aws-greengrass-core-sdk.StreamManager.ReadMessagesResponse}

Parameters:
Name Type Description
value aws-greengrass-core-sdk.StreamManager.ResponseStatusCode
Source:
Returns:
Type
aws-greengrass-core-sdk.StreamManager.ReadMessagesResponse